1. What is Melatonin?

Melatonin is a hormone produced by the pineal gland in the brain. Its primary function is to regulate the body’s circadian rhythms, signaling when it’s time to sleep. Levels of melatonin increase in the evening, promoting restful sleep, and decrease in the morning as light exposure increases.

2. Benefits of Melatonin for Bodybuilders

Incorporating melatonin into a bodybuilding regimen can yield several advantages:

  1. Improved Sleep Quality: Adequate sleep is crucial for muscle recovery and growth. Melatonin can help improve the duration and quality of sleep, which is essential for effective recovery.
  2. Reduced Recovery Time: Studies indicate that melatonin may reduce exercise-induced oxidative stress, thereby potentially shortening recovery times between workouts.
  3. Enhanced Hormonal Balance: Melatonin may help in maintaining optimal levels of growth hormone during sleep, further aiding in muscle growth and recovery.
  4. Possible Fat Loss Aid: Improved sleep patterns can contribute to better metabolic health and weight management, which can indirectly support bodybuilding goals.

3. How to Incorporate Melatonin

When considering melatonin supplementation, it’s important to use it wisely:

  1. Consult a Healthcare Professional: Always speak with a doctor or nutritionist before starting any supplement, including melatonin.
  2. Optimal Dosage: Start with a low dose (0.5 to 1 mg) about 30 minutes before bedtime and adjust as needed. Higher doses may not always yield better results.
  3. Timing is Key: Take melatonin approximately 30-60 minutes before your planned sleep time to effectively synchronize your sleep cycle.
  4. Monitor Your Response: Keep track of how your body responds to melatonin supplementation, adjusting the dosage or timing as necessary.
